Purpose
The CI lint job was failing because
src/summary.tschanges from PR #1045 ("Feat: AddPatched VersiontoVulnerabilitiessummary") were committed without running Prettier. Additionally, an ESLint error (trivially inferred boolean type annotation) needed fixing.This PR applies all changes from PR #1045 and ensures the code passes both
format-checkandlint:src/summary.ts: Run Prettier to fix formatting; remove explicit: booleantype annotation on default parameter (showPatchedVersions: boolean = false→showPatchedVersions = false); adds asyncaddChangeVulnerabilitiesToSummarywithsemver-based version range matching and concurrency-limited GitHub API calls for advisory patch version lookupsrc/schemas.ts: Addshow_patched_versions: z.boolean().default(false)to config schemaaction.yml: Addshow-patched-versionsinputsrc/config.ts: Readshow-patched-versionsinput and include in config keyssrc/utils.ts: ExportisEnterprise(required bysummary.ts)src/main.ts:awaitthe now-asyncaddChangeVulnerabilitiesToSummary; passconfig.show_patched_versions__tests__/summary.test.ts: Async test updates and new test cases covering patched version column behaviorREADME.md: Documentshow-patched-versionsoptionpackage.json: Addsemveras a direct dependencyRelated Issues
Fixes lint failure introduced in PR #1045.
